The Rabies Virus and its Global Presence
The rabies virus is transmitted primarily through animal bites or scratches. It is present globally, except in Antarctica, and is a significant concern in regions like Asia, Africa, and Latin America. In the U.S., wildlife such as bats, raccoons, and skunks are common carriers, while domestic animals account for less than 10% of cases.
Mass vaccination programs for dogs in the U.S. and Europe have drastically reduced rabies cases in domestic animals. However, in countries with hyperendemic canine rabies, animal bites remain a major transmission route.
Clostridium tetani and Environmental Exposure
Tetanus is caused by the bacterium Clostridium tetani, commonly found in soil, dust, and animal feces. Unlike rabies, it is not spread from person to person but enters the body through contaminated wounds.
In the U.S., tetanus is rare due to widespread vaccination. However, unvaccinated individuals face a higher risk, with a fatality rate of 22%. Proper wound care and regular booster shots are essential to prevent infection.

Tests and the Role of Your Healthcare Provider
Diagnosing rabies requires multiple tests, including serum and saliva analyses. No single test is sufficient to rule out the disease in a living person. For tetanus, diagnosis is often based on clinical symptoms and a history of wound exposure.
Your healthcare provider plays a crucial role in this process. They will assess your risk, recommend appropriate tests, and guide you through the next steps. For rabies, immediate post-exposure prophylaxis is essential, as there is no effective treatment once symptoms appear.

Post-Exposure Prophylaxis for Rabies
Rabies is a fast-moving virus that travels through the nerve system to the brain. Post-exposure prophylaxis (PEP) is crucial to stop this process. PEP involves a series of rabies vaccine injections and rabies immune globulin.
The vaccine helps your body develop immunity, while the immune globulin provides immediate protection. Starting PEP as soon as possible after exposure is vital, as rabies is almost always fatal once symptoms appear.
Tetanus Booster and Vaccine Administration
Tetanus is caused by bacteria entering the body through wounds. If it’s been more than 5 years since your last tetanus shot, you’ll need a booster. This ensures your body can fight the bacteria effectively.
For severe wounds, a healthcare provider may also administer tetanus immune globulin. This provides immediate protection while the vaccine takes effect. Proper wound care and vaccination are your best defenses against tetanus.

Pre-Exposure Vaccination Guidelines
Pre-exposure vaccination is recommended for individuals at high risk of exposure, such as veterinarians or travelers to endemic areas. For rabies, this involves a series of three shots over 28 days. This approach builds immunity before potential exposure, reducing the need for immediate post-exposure treatment.
For tetanus, routine childhood vaccination programs have nearly eradicated the disease in developed countries. Booster shots every 10 years ensure continued protection. If you’re unsure about your vaccination status, consult your healthcare provider for guidance.
Post-Exposure Vaccination Guidelines
Post-exposure vaccination is crucial for preventing disease progression. For rabies, immediate administration of the rabies vaccine and immune globulin is essential. A series of four shots is given over 14 days for unvaccinated individuals. For those previously vaccinated, two shots are sufficient.
The rabies vaccine is 100% effective if administered promptly and correctly. Similarly, tetanus immune globulin and a booster shot are recommended for contaminated wounds, especially if it’s been more than five years since your last vaccination.

Effective Wound Care Measures
If you or a person you know is bitten, start by cleaning the wound thoroughly. Use soap and water to remove any saliva or contaminants. This reduces the risk of infection and helps the wound heal faster.
For bites from a dog or cat, monitor the area closely. Signs of infection, such as redness, swelling, or pain, require immediate attention from a healthcare provider. Avoid direct contact with the wound to prevent further contamination.
- Wash the bite area with soap and water for at least 5 minutes.
- Apply an antiseptic to reduce the risk of infection.
- Cover the wound with a clean bandage to protect it.
Children are more likely to be bitten than adults, and bites to the hand carry a higher risk of complications. If the bite is deep or bleeding heavily, seek medical help immediately. A healthcare provider can assess the wound and recommend appropriate treatment, such as antibiotics or a tetanus shot.
